Black flies form a group of small blood-sucking insects of medical and veterinary importance. This study aimed to investigate the community structure, biodiversity and spatial and temporal distribution of adult black flies in tropical rain forests, by using malaise traps in Doi Inthanon National Park, northern Thailand. Malaise traps were placed along six elevational gradients (400 m to 2500 m, above sea level) at Doi Inthanon National Park, Chiang Mai province, from December 2013 to November 2014. A total of 9406 adult female black flies belonging to five subgenera—Daviesellum (2%), Gomphostilbia (23%), Montisimulium (11%), Nevermannia (16%) and Simulium (48%)—were collected. Among 44 taxa found, S. tenebrosum complex had the highest relative abundance (11.1%), followed by the S. asakoae species-group (9.6%), the S. striatum species-group (7.7%), S. inthanonense (6.6%), S. doipuiense complex (6.4%), S. chomthongense complex (5.3%), S. chumpornense (5.1%) and S. nigrogilvum (4.1%). Two human-biting species—S. nigrogilvum and species in the S. asakoae species-group—were found in all of the collection sites with 100% species occurrence. Species richness was highest at mid elevation (1400 m), which is represented by 19 black fly species. The peak and lowest seasonal abundance was observed in the rainy and hot season, respectively. Seasonal species richness was highest in the cold season, except for that from elevation sites at 700 m, 1700 m and 2500 m. This study revealed that the malaise trap is effective in providing important data for further monitoring of the effects of environmental changes and conservation planning on the biodiversity of black flies in Doi Inthanon National Park.

Two new species of the subfamily Coelotinae (Araneae, Amaurobiidae) are described from Thailand. Coelotes suthepicus sp. n. (% & ) was recorded from an evergreen hill forest near the summit of Doi Pui, northern Thailand. Asiacoelotes sparus sp. n. (%) was collected from a lower montane rain forest on Khao Khieo, Khao Yai National Park, central Thailand. The genus Asiacoelotes Wang, 2002 is reported from this country for the first time, where it presumably reaches its southernmost zoogeographical boundary. Additional specimens of C. thailandensis Dankittipakul & Wang, 2003 are collected from Doi Inthanon National Park; the female of this species is described here; variation in male palpal structure is illustrated. Males of Draconarius monticola Dankittipakul, Sonthichai & Wang, 2005 are collected and described from Doi Chiang Dao.

A new species of the funnel-web spiders from Thailand, Allagelena monticola sp. n., is described and illustrated. The types of this species were collected from remnant patches of pristine evergreen hill forest in the Doi Inthanon National Park, Chiang Mai Province, northern Thailand. The new species resembles the widely distributed species A. opulenta (L. Koch), which is known from China, Korea and Japan. This discovery expands the known zoogeographical distribution of the genus Allagelena southwards into tropical Southeast Asia.

Rares sont les travaux traitant de biodiversité tropicale qui reposent sur l'étude approfondie d'un groupe d'Arthropodes au niveau spécifique. C'est ce type d'approche qui a été adopté pour cette thèe, consacrée à l'analyse biogéographique et écologique des Collemboles, insectes dominants dans les sols. Les sites étudiés sont localisés dans les derniers chaînons himalayens du Nord de la Thaïlande. Le Doi Inthanon, point culminant du pays (2590 m), a été choisi comme site de référence pour une étude complète de la faune d'un sol forestier en montagne tropicale. Un programme d'analyse de la diversité a été développé sous le système de gestion de bases de données Quatrième Dimension afin de gérer les très nombreuses données faunistiques et écologiques réunies et d'en extraire aisément les caractéristiques essentielles grâce à une interface personnalisée. Les espèces de Collemboles du Doi Inthanon sont replacées au sein des lignées de la Région Orentale et leurs affinités sont discutées. L'étude biogéographique fait ressortir que dans cette montagne tropicale les éléments tempérés sont fortement représentés à haute altitude tandis que les éléments holotropicaux sont dominants à basse altitude Deux genres riches en endémiques font l'objet d'une analyse phylogénétique détaillée qui traduit la complexité de l'histrire paléogéographique de la région. L'étude de la diversité et de l'écologie du peuplement édaphique du Doi Inthanon combine l'analyse des grands groupes taxonomiques et celle des espèces de Collemboles. Les fluctuations saisonnières et altitudinales se sont montrées paradoxalement aussi marquées qu'en régions tempérées. La microrépartition spatiale du peuplement a été abordée par l'étude de sa stratification verticale dans le sol et des patterns d'hétérogénéité horizontaux. Enfin la distribution des espèces à ces différents niveaux a été mise en relation avec les facteurs physicochimiques du milieu. En définitive ce travail constitue la première étude approfondie d'un peuplement édaphique tropical prenant en compte au niveau spécifique un groupe dominant de décomposeurs.
